Getting There
-
Car
If you're traveling by car to Zoo De Oliemeulen, navigate to Reitse Hoevenstraat 30, 5042 EH Tilburg. From the A58 motorway, take exit 12 towards Tilburg-West. Merge onto the N261 and follow the signs for Tilburg. Continue straight until you reach the Reitse Hoevenstraat. There is parking available on-site, but it may incur a fee depending on the season.
-
Public Transportation
To reach Zoo De Oliemeulen by public transport, first, take a train to Tilburg Central Station. From there, you can catch bus line 4 or 5 towards 'Tilburg West'. Get off at the 'Reitse Hoevenstraat' stop, which is a short walk from the zoo (approximately 5 minutes). Be sure to check the local bus schedules as they may vary throughout the day.
